Advanced Health Metrics and Sensor Technology
Central to this smartwatch's appeal is its extensive suite of health monitoring capabilities. It features ECG (Electrocardiogram) and PPG (Photoplethysmography) sensors, which work in tandem to provide detailed heart health insights. The ECG function measures the electrical activity of the heart, crucial for detecting irregular heart rhythms, while PPG assesses blood volume changes in the microvasculature, used for heart rate and blood oxygen monitoring. These are critical tools for understanding cardiovascular wellness.
